World No.50 Anupama Upadhyaya defeated World No.15 Beiwen Zhang 21-17, 8-21, 22-20 and made her way through to the second ...
Anupama Upadhyaya registered the day's biggest win from the Indian standpoint at the China Masters in Shenzhen, China on ...